My Time At Sandrock Lands On Early Access

May 30, 2022 by Alexandra Nicholson

Fans of cosy role-playing life sim My Time At Portia will be excited to get their hands on the second entry into the franchise that’s now ready. My Time At Sandrock, the next iteration of the My Time series from Pathea Games, has recently landed on PC via Steam Early Access and the Epic Games Store.

My Time At Sandrock builds upon the popular formula put in place by its predecessor by giving players the opportunity to start a new life in a struggling city-state that needs their building skills to help breathe life back into things. Sandrock itself is described as “a once glorious city-state now struggling for survival against the harsh economic and environmental realities of its desert-bound location.” It’ll be up to players to use their skills to restore the town’s former glory through the construction of a number of public sector projects, as well as taking time to learn new crafting skills and get to know your new neighbours, of course.

The game will feature around 40 new NPCs for players to befriend and carry out work projects for, as well as an overhauled action-RPG combat system featuring melee and third-person shooting mechanics, for those who want to get into some fighting action. Check out the trailer right here.

Yang, the brand manager of My Time At Sandrock, elaborated on how the game improves upon the success of My Time At Portia.

My Time at Sandrock brings lots of new features to the My Time series. The customizable playability of My Time at Sandrock allows for players to enjoy different aspects of the game depending on their interests and gaming style.

Yang, Brand Manager, My Time At Sandrock

This looks like a great game for those looking for a new life-sim style of adventure, and those looking to get started with the game in Early Access can be sure of further improvements along the way. Pathea Games plan to provide regular content updates throughout the game’s Early Access period, including new NPC dialogue, voice-acting, an original multiplayer storyline, and more.

My Time At Sandrock is available now for PC on Steam Early Access and on the Epic Games Store.
